Thursday, June 14, 2007 : Captain to step in as administrator

Theo ZagorakisFormer Greece captain Theodoros Zagorakis is set to lead a team of investors in a takeover of PAOK, it was confirmed on Thursday.

Zagorakis is due to assume his role as administrative chief at financially troubled Thessaloniki club PAOK on Monday.

The Euro 2004 winning captain said he would only remain on the board under the condition that certain club debts were written off by the state.

Zagorakis, 35, has spent the past two of seasons playing for PAOK after a season with Bologna in Serie A but looks set to hang up his boots and follow in the footsteps of AEK president Demis Nikolaidis.

He is believed to have begun assembling a team of investors but no details of the entrepreneurs have been disclosed.
